Regent’s University London
Regent’s University London is a private university based in royal Regent’s Park. Set in 11 acres of secluded private garden, while being just minutes away from all that this exciting city has to offer.

We are unique in London in that our class sizes are small, and we take a personalised approach to teaching. We’re able to do so with a 15:1 student staff ratio. We put the emphasis on plenty of one-to-one interaction and the practical application of academic learning. As a student, you have close contact with and will receive personal guidance and support from the university’s academics who are all industry-savvy experts in their disciplines.

Facilities
Our Regent’s Park campus has a designated multi-use games area for student sport. This outdoor sports area can be used for 5-a-side football, tennis and basketball. We also have a dedicated indoor wellbeing studio space for yoga, Zumba and meditation. During the summer months students are able to use Tuke lawns to play recreational sports and activities.
